PayPal allows U.S. merchants to buy, hold, and sell cryptocurrency from their business accounts. This move comes after bitcoin ETFs were approved by the U.S. PayPal joined the cryptocurrency market in 2020, and its services, excluding New York State, will include transferring cryptocurrency on chain to third-party wallets. Shares of the company have gained 26% so far this year.
